Currently, our redevelopment efforts are focused on properties in Old Town/Chinatown and the Central Eastside of Portland, Oregon.
The Old Town/Chinatown neighborhood is at a critical point in its long and rich history. A strong and diverse community has come together in the last few years – perhaps in a way like no other time in its history.
The Central Eastside Urban Renewal Area is located along the eastbank of the Willamette River. This district is considered a key employment center for Central City, and urban renewal efforts are focused on creating and maintaining jobs in the area. (Source: PDC)

This project will focus on the redevelopment of two adjoining properties and will feature an infill mixed-use building, office, and retail property with subgrade parking. This is Phase II of the Grand Central Corridor Project. Phase I, the Grand Central Building is now complete and leasing is underway. Phase III is slated to be a nine-story residential/retail mixed use project located on SE 9th Street, to the east of the Grand Central Building.

Built in 1886, the Baggage & Carriage Building is a 28,500 square foot three-story building that occupies ¼ of a city block at SW Pine and 2nd Streets in downtown Portland. The 9,500 sq. ft. first floor is occupied by The Zone, an underage nightclub. The second and third floors are currently unoccupied.
Foresight Development will be converting this property to mixed use featuring a restaurant and ground-floor retail shops. The second and third floors (approx. 9,750 sq. ft. each) will be converted to office space. A new single-story 4,900 sq. ft. penthouse with rooftop garden is also planned.
